           Right: Or Wrong 
        By Allan Thomasson

Would I be wrong if I should say,
‘There is no God.’?, but then,
If I should say, ‘My God is real!
And I will trust in Him.’?            (Proverbs 3:5-6)

What if there really is a God;
And if we both should die,
What loss would one, or both, of us,
Then face beyond the sky?                (Revelation 20:12-15)

If I am right, I’ve won the fight!
My flesh has lost: I win!            (Galatians 5:24)
If I am not, what have I lost?
I lived life free from sin.       (I John 3:1-3)

If you are wrong, what have you lost?
Eternal life in heaven,                          (Revelation 20:11-15)
Where evermore, we shall adore
The One Who life has given

To all who will believe in Him,           (Acts 16:31a)
And Jesus Christ, His Son:                       (John 14:1; John 3:16-17; John 14:6)
For Jesus came from God’s own throne,
And died for every one.                            (Isaiah 53:3-12)

I know that I am right, indeed,
And heaven I have won.
Christ came, and He has made me free
From all the sins I’ve done.                   (John 3:18)

If you believe in Jesus Christ,
He’ll give you new life, too.
New heaven and hew earth He’ll make  (Revelation 21:1-4)
For all, both me, and you,

Who will believe, that through His name,
Our God will save our souls.                     (Acts 10:43-48)
And we’ll for ever be with Him
As endless ages roll.
